That is an elk... you see starts to brow tines and the tallest portion is the growing beam. No large hump on shoulder and moose are dark brown almost black... elk are tan. Moose antlers grow straight out the sides as well (previously stated) the unevenness on the coat is the remaining winter coat shedding.
